Let¡¯s continue student exchange between Korea and Japan, which has been suspended for four years.
Kanzaki City Education Committee visits Yeongam-gun to discuss resumption of exchanges between sister schools suspended due to COVID-19
(Yeongam = Break News) Reporter Haksu Lee = The Japanese Kanzaki City Board of Education visited Yeongam-gun, Jeollanam-do, an international exchange city, on the 24th and discussed resuming exchanges between schools from both countries. (picture)
The five-person visiting delegation, including Hirayama Koji, Kanzaki City Board of Education Secretariat Director, met with County Governor Woo Seung-hee at the Yeongam County Office and had a pleasant chat.
At this meeting, the Kanzaki City Board of Education proposed resuming the sister school exchange project between the two countries, which had been suspended for four years due to COVID-19, and strengthened the friendly relationship between students in the two cities.
In particular, following the visit, working-level officials from Nangju Middle School, Kanzaki Middle School, Samho Middle School, and Chiyo Da Middle School, which are sister schools in both countries, met at Nangju Middle School and Samho Middle School to discuss and coordinate exchange schedules.
Yeongam-gun Mayor Seung-hee Seung said, ¡°We will continue to work closely with Kanzaki City to ensure that the relationship established by Dr. Wang In in the past provides opportunities for new cultural experiences to students from both countries and serves as a stepping stone for them to grow into glocal talents.¡±
